For anyone considering moving up from a 20D to a 5D (as I was for over a year), if you've got the means - don't hesitate! I bought a new 5D a week ago, along with a 24-105 IS L and went out on Saturday for my first real shoot in good conditions. Here are 2, at 24mm and the other at 105mm, that I really like...

From one end of the range (1/250s f/11.0 at 24.0mm iso100):

IMAGE: http://www.pbase.com/simonb/image/76546282/original.jpg

To the other (1/160s f/5.6 at 105.0mm iso100):

IMAGE: http://www.pbase.com/simonb/image/76546288/original.jpg

Here's a 100% crop from the previous photo:

IMAGE: http://www.pbase.com/simonb/image/76546289/original.jpg

Love it!
